Please can any one help, I have been trying to update the firmware on the Eurovox Max (Blue). I am using a 9 pin to 9 pin NULL modem lead, and when I try to run Unified Loader, I get Waiting for a response from the receiver. I have tried plug and unplugging the power, leads etc. with no joy, as per guides.

I have also tried to configure the COM port for a communication from computer to computer but this also makes no difference.

Does anyone have any, ideas / clues as to what I maybe doing wrong here.
Any help would be most appreciated as this is really frustrating the **** out of me.

Devilfish
19th September, 2008, 10:06 PM
The com port on your PC will need to be setup for com1.

Make sure the box is unplugged, click download on the loader then start, plug in the box and it should kick in.
